I've just had an evaluation with a psychiatrist before starting psychotherapy (Cognative Behaviour Therapy) - I'm "officially" mildly depressed.

The psychiatrist also recommended I increase my SJW from 900 to 1,800mg - I now take 2 one-a-day pills, 1 in the morning and 1 at night.

I got caught in the sun on Friday and boy ! do I look red now !

Any thoughts on this higher dose or combating the redness ?

Hi DR,

If SJW is giving you heart palpitations (it does the same for me), you might want to try reducing your coffee/cola/chocoate/other caffeine intake and see if that helps.

I have tried going off coffee completely several times and the eventual results have always been disastrous, but now I only take a very small amount and this has reduced my SJW heart palpitations a lot.

I used to drink a level TABLEspoon of strong instant coffee powder each morning (and occasionally another in the afternoon). Now I have only 1/2 TEAspoon in just a dash of water and a dash of milk. This is enough to keep my brain from going bezerk and yet the heart palpitations are much less.

Hope that helps.
